public class MigrationStats extends QApiType
QApiTypeDescriptor{name=MigrationStats, data={transferred=int, remaining=int, total=int, duplicate=int, skipped=int, normal=int, normal-bytes=int, dirty-pages-rate=int, mbps=number, dirty-sync-count=int}, innerTypes=null}
Modifier and Type | Field and Description |
---|---|
long |
dirtyPagesRate |
long |
dirtySyncCount |
long |
duplicate |
double |
mbps |
long |
normal |
long |
normalBytes |
long |
remaining |
long |
skipped |
long |
total |
long |
transferred |
Constructor and Description |
---|
MigrationStats() |
MigrationStats(long transferred,
long remaining,
long total,
long duplicate,
long skipped,
long normal,
long normalBytes,
long dirtyPagesRate,
double mbps,
long dirtySyncCount) |
Modifier and Type | Method and Description |
---|---|
Object |
getFieldByName(String name) |
List<String> |
getFieldNames() |
MigrationStats |
withDirtyPagesRate(long value) |
MigrationStats |
withDirtySyncCount(long value) |
MigrationStats |
withDuplicate(long value) |
MigrationStats |
withMbps(double value) |
MigrationStats |
withNormal(long value) |
MigrationStats |
withNormalBytes(long value) |
MigrationStats |
withRemaining(long value) |
MigrationStats |
withSkipped(long value) |
MigrationStats |
withTotal(long value) |
MigrationStats |
withTransferred(long value) |
toString
@Nonnull public long transferred
@Nonnull public long normalBytes
@Nonnull public long dirtyPagesRate
@Nonnull public long dirtySyncCount
public MigrationStats()
public MigrationStats(long transferred, long remaining, long total, long duplicate, long skipped, long normal, long normalBytes, long dirtyPagesRate, double mbps, long dirtySyncCount)
@Nonnull public MigrationStats withTransferred(long value)
@Nonnull public MigrationStats withRemaining(long value)
@Nonnull public MigrationStats withTotal(long value)
@Nonnull public MigrationStats withDuplicate(long value)
@Nonnull public MigrationStats withSkipped(long value)
@Nonnull public MigrationStats withNormal(long value)
@Nonnull public MigrationStats withNormalBytes(long value)
@Nonnull public MigrationStats withDirtyPagesRate(long value)
@Nonnull public MigrationStats withMbps(double value)
@Nonnull public MigrationStats withDirtySyncCount(long value)
public List<String> getFieldNames()
getFieldNames
in class QApiType
public Object getFieldByName(@Nonnull String name) throws NoSuchFieldException
getFieldByName
in class QApiType
NoSuchFieldException